Content & Trigger Warnings for American Gods (2001)
13 content warnings identified for this book.
Quick Summary
Yes, American Gods (2001) contains 13 content warnings : Hate crimes (depicted), Racial slurs / racism (depicted), Death of a parent, Kidnapping / abduction, War / combat, Blood / medical gore, Explicit sexual content / nudity, Alcohol abuse (depicted), Drug use (depicted), Gore / graphic violence, Gun violence, Sexual assault / rape, Slavery / forced labor.

| Warning | Severity |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|---|
| Identity & Discrimination | |||
| Hate crimes (depicted) | 3/5 | Depicted | Lynching scene and racial violence depicted |
| Racial slurs / racism (depicted) | 3/5 | Depicted | Racism in America depicted across historical periods |
| Mental Health & Emotional | |||
| Death of a parent | 2/5 | Depicted | Parental death referenced in character backstories |
| Other | |||
| Kidnapping / abduction | 2/5 | Depicted | Shadow abducted and held captive |
| War / combat | 2/5 | Depicted | War between gods involves combat and casualties |
| Phobias & Sensory | |||
| Blood / medical gore | 3/5 | Depicted | Several violent scenes include blood and gore from ritual sacrifices and murders |
| Sexual Content | |||
| Explicit sexual content / nudity | 3/5 | Depicted | Multiple explicit sexual encounters throughout |
| Substance Use | |||
| Alcohol abuse (depicted) | 2/5 | Depicted | Mead drinking and alcohol consumption throughout |
| Drug use (depicted) | 2/5 | Depicted | Substance use depicted in various settings |
| Violence & Physical Harm | |||
| Gore / graphic violence | 3/5 | Depicted | Graphic violence including lynchings and brutal deaths |
| Gun violence | 2/5 | Depicted | Gun violence in several scenes |
| Sexual assault / rape | 2/5 | Depicted | Sexual violence referenced and briefly depicted |
| Slavery / forced labor | 2/5 | Depicted | The African slave trade is depicted in a vignette showing enslaved people bringing their gods to America |
